U.S. WELCOMES SURRENDER OF SIX BOSNIAN CROATS TO HAGUE TRIBUNAL

WASHINGTON, April 6 (Hina) - The United States on Tuesday welcomed the voluntary surrender of six Bosnian Croat indictees to the UN war crimes tribunal in The Hague and praised Croatia for the role it played in it.

Jadranko Prlic, Bruno Stojic, Slobodan Praljak, Milivoj Petkovic, Valentin Coric and Berislav Pusic, charged with involvement in an ethnic cleansing campaign against Bosnian Muslims during the war in Bosnia-Herzegovina in the 1990s, turned themselves in to the Hague tribunal on Monday. We also praise the role played by the Croatian government in facilitating their extradition and welcome the efforts of the Croatian government to cooperate with the tribunal as demonstrated through this act, Ereli said. We continue to call on all those indicted who are at large to surrender and all countries in the region to fully cooperate with the tribunal, including by arresting and extraditing fugitive war crimes indictees Ratko Mladic, Radovan Karadzic and Ante Gotovina, he said.
